About The Artist

Aly Ytterberg is a St. Louis-based artist known for her colorful, geometric landscapes inspired by nature and the memories tied to place. Working primarily in acrylic, she creates simplified scenes that evoke a sense of familiarity and nostalgia. Aly earned her BFA from Washington University in St. Louis, and her work can be found in private, corporate, and public collections across the country.

A mother of three young boys, Aly paints during nap times and embraces the balance between motherhood and art-making.

Her recent work is inspired by scenes discovered while driving through and exploring the American landscape. Drawn to overlooked places, old structures, and traces of human presence in nature, she intentionally leaves her landscapes open to interpretation. By avoiding specific locations, Aly invites viewers to bring their own memories and experiences to the work, creating a unique connection with each piece.
